web前端主要是做什么6

fiy 其他 41

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Web前端主要是负责网站或应用程序用户界面的设计和开发。具体来说,Web前端工程师的工作包括以下几个方面:

    1. HTML/CSS布局和样式:Web前端工程师需要使用HTML和CSS来设计和构建网站的布局和样式。他们将设计师提供的视觉设计转化为可在浏览器中显示的页面。他们需要熟悉HTML语言的结构和语义化,以及掌握各种CSS技术来实现页面的样式。

    2. JavaScript编程:Web前端工程师需要掌握JavaScript编程语言,用于实现网站的交互功能和动态效果。他们需要理解JavaScript的语法和基本概念,并掌握各种JavaScript库和框架,如jQuery、React和Vue等,来简化开发过程。

    3. 响应式设计:随着移动设备的普及,Web前端工程师需要通过响应式设计来适应不同大小和分辨率的屏幕。他们需要使用CSS媒体查询和JavaScript等技术,来实现页面在不同设备上的适配和布局调整。

    4. 浏览器兼容性:不同浏览器对网站的渲染可能存在一些差异,Web前端工程师需要了解不同浏览器的特性和限制,以保证网站在各种浏览器上都能正常显示和工作。他们需要进行测试和调试,修复兼容性问题。

    5. 性能优化:Web前端工程师需要优化网站的性能,确保页面加载速度快,并且能够有效地处理大量数据和复杂的操作。他们需要优化代码、压缩文件、减少HTTP请求等手段来提升网站的性能。

    6. 用户体验:Web前端工程师需要关注用户体验,并确保网站的易用性和可访问性。他们需要确保网站的导航结构清晰、页面响应快速、交互流畅,并且能够考虑到不同用户的需求和特点。

    综上所述,Web前端主要负责网站或应用程序用户界面的设计和开发,涉及HTML/CSS布局和样式、JavaScript编程、响应式设计、浏览器兼容性、性能优化和用户体验等多个方面。通过以上工作,Web前端工程师能够为用户提供优秀的网页访问体验和良好的用户界面。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Web前端主要是负责开发和设计网页的用户界面,期望能够给用户带来良好的浏览体验。下面是Web前端主要的工作内容:

    1. 网页设计和布局:Web前端需要根据产品需求和设计要求,将设计图转化为具体的网页布局。这包括但不限于HTML、CSS和JavaScript等技术的运用,以及对网页的排版、颜色、图像等元素的选择和处理。

    2. 用户交互开发:Web前端负责实现网页中的各种交互功能,例如菜单的展开和收起、表单的验证和提交、图片的轮播等等。通过JavaScript等脚本语言的运用,使得网页具备动态的交互效果,提升用户体验。

    3. 前端框架和库的运用:Web前端通常会使用一些前端框架和库来简化开发过程,提高效率和代码质量。例如,使用React或Vue等框架来构建复杂的单页面应用(SPA),使用jQuery来简化DOM操作和实现动态效果。

    4. 网页性能优化:Web前端需要关注网页的加载速度和性能优化。通过优化CSS和JavaScript的代码,压缩和合并文件,以及合理使用缓存等技术手段,提升网站的加载速度和用户体验。

    5. 响应式设计和移动端适配:Web前端需要考虑不同屏幕尺寸和设备的适配问题,以确保网页在不同终端上都能够良好地显示和使用。响应式设计和移动优先的思路成为前端开发的一个重要方向。

    6. 浏览器兼容性:由于不同浏览器之间的实现存在差异,Web前端需要确保网页在不同浏览器上都能够正确显示和运行,保证用户的跨浏览器兼容性。这包括对CSS和JavaScript的兼容性处理,以及对不同浏览器的测试和调试。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Web前端主要是负责开发网站和应用程序的用户界面,主要包括设计网页的外观和交互效果,使用HTML,CSS和JavaScript等前端技术来实现页面的布局、样式和交互。

    具体来说,Web前端的工作内容主要包括以下六个方面:

    1. 网页设计和布局:使用HTML (超文本标记语言)创建网页的结构和内容,包括定义标题、段落、列表、链接等元素。通过CSS(层叠样式表)来设置网页的样式和布局,包括字体、颜色、大小、边距等。

    2. 响应式设计:在设计网页时要考虑不同设备上的显示效果,包括PC端、手机端、平板电脑等。使用CSS媒体查询和响应式设计技术,使网页能够自适应不同屏幕尺寸,保证用户在不同设备上都能获得良好的浏览体验。

    3. 编写JavaScript代码:使用JavaScript编写交互式的网页功能,包括表单验证、动态内容更新、页面特效等。通过JavaScript可以获取用户输入、处理用户交互,并与后端服务器进行数据交互。

    4. 前端框架和库:使用前端框架和库可以提高开发效率和网页性能。例如,使用jQuery可以简化JavaScript代码的编写;使用Bootstrap可以快速搭建响应式网页等。

    5. 浏览器兼容性:由于不同浏览器对Web标准的支持程度各异,Web前端需要测试和处理不同浏览器的兼容性问题,确保网页在不同浏览器中都能正常显示和运行。

    6. 性能优化:Web前端需要优化网页的加载速度和性能,提高用户体验。通过压缩和合并CSS和JavaScript文件、使用CDN加速、优化图片等方法来减少网页的加载时间和资源消耗。

    总之,Web前端主要负责设计、开发和优化网页的用户界面,通过使用HTML、CSS、JavaScript等前端技术,实现页面的布局、样式和交互,保证用户在不同设备上获得良好的浏览体验。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部